Select Board approves bills, prior minutes, and restaurant license renewal.

Select Board · Meeting of January 13, 2026

Shrewsbury Select Board opens FY27 budget debate facing $2.2M shortfall. The town projects revenues of $195.7 million while departments have requested approximately 17.5 new positions, according to the Town Manager's overview presented to Ms. Theresa Flynn, Mr.

Carlos A. Garcia, and Mr. Gregory G.

Richards. The Board unanimously approved bills, payrolls, warrants, and the license renewal for The Taco Spot at 29 Bridle Path. Board member Mr.

Richards raised safety concerns at the Grafton Street and Route 20 intersection and requested staff explore improvements.
